package server import ( "context" "strings" "testing" "github.com/mark3labs/mcp-go/mcp" ) func TestRegisterResources_AllToolsHaveResource(t *testing.T) { // Verify that registerResources wires up without panicking. _ = newTestServer(t, t.TempDir()) expectedURIs := []string{ "filepuff://help/file_read", "filepuff://help/file_search", "filepuff://help/ast_query", "filepuff://help/lsp_query", "filepuff://help/edit_apply", } for _, uri := range expectedURIs { t.Run(uri, func(t *testing.T) { handler := readHelpResource(uri) contents, err := handler(context.Background(), mcp.ReadResourceRequest{}) if err != nil { t.Fatalf("readHelpResource(%q) error = %v", uri, err) } if len(contents) == 0 { t.Fatalf("readHelpResource(%q) returned empty contents", uri) } tc, ok := contents[0].(mcp.TextResourceContents) if !ok { t.Fatalf("readHelpResource(%q) contents[0] is not TextResourceContents", uri) } if tc.MIMEType != "text/markdown" { t.Errorf("MIMEType = %q, want %q", tc.MIMEType, "text/markdown") } if len(tc.Text) == 0 { t.Errorf("Text is empty for %q", uri) } if !strings.HasPrefix(tc.Text, "#") { t.Errorf("expected markdown (# heading) for %q, got: %q", uri, tc.Text[:min(50, len(tc.Text))]) } if tc.URI != uri { t.Errorf("URI = %q, want %q", tc.URI, uri) } }) } } func TestReadHelpResource_UnknownTool(t *testing.T) { handler := readHelpResource("filepuff://help/nonexistent") _, err := handler(context.Background(), mcp.ReadResourceRequest{}) if err == nil { t.Fatal("expected error for unknown tool, got nil") } } func TestReadHelpResource_InvalidURI(t *testing.T) { handler := readHelpResource("filepuff://help/") _, err := handler(context.Background(), mcp.ReadResourceRequest{}) if err == nil { t.Fatal("expected error for empty tool name, got nil") } } func TestHelpContent_NotEmpty(t *testing.T) { cases := map[string]string{ "file_read": helpFileRead, "file_search": helpFileSearch, "ast_query": helpASTQuery, "lsp_query": helpLSPQuery, "edit_apply": helpEditApply, } for name, content := range cases { t.Run(name, func(t *testing.T) { if len(content) == 0 { t.Errorf("help content for %q is empty", name) } if !strings.Contains(content, "##") { t.Errorf("expected markdown sections (##) in help content for %q", name) } if !strings.Contains(content, "```") { t.Errorf("expected code fences in help content for %q", name) } }) } }
